About this listen

The thrust of the story is that a retired engraver from Munich struggles to save the Bundesbank from a brazen California billionaire's scheme to counterfeit discontinued deutsche marks....

Carl Fremdling is a 19th-century romantic living a 21st-century life. His consulting practice evaporating, he faces a bleak old age when a friend finds him a new gig: fly to San Diego to tutor a reclusive businessman on the history of money. He is soon the man's prisoner, threatened with death unless he forges old D-marks bearing Clara Schumann's image. Each night, locked in his room, the engraver confides in the pianist as he plans a daring escape from a captor, whose twisted motives are buried in the wounds of childhood.

The novel has elements of a thriller and a generous dollop of humor, but at its deepest level it is a character study of the engraver and the billionaire who entraps him.
